WebSep 12, 2024 · Trusses. There are some formulas available for determining the degree of static determinacy of trusses. D = s + m – 2n (plane trusses) D = s + m – 3n (space trusses) Where; D = Degree of static indeterminacy s = Number of support reactions m = number of members n = number of nodes. WebFeb 23, 2024 · The conditions of determinacy, indeterminacy, and instability of trusses can be stated as follows: (5.3.1) m + r < 2 j structure is statically unstable m + r = 2 j structure is determinate m + r > 2 j structure is indeterminate. where. m = number of members. r = …
